(Reuters) - The Scottish Football Association (SFA) has apologised after assistant referee Graeme Stewart officiated Saturday's game between Hibernian and Hamilton when he was supposed to be self-isolating.
Stewart, along with David Roome and Bobby Madden, were part of the team that took charge of a Greek Super League game between Panathinaikos and Olympiacos in Athens last weekend.
